If you purchase a device localized for the Middle East (e.g., featuring an English/Arabic keyboard layout), your warranty is fully serviceable across authorized service centers in the region. Navigate to the Product Support or Home tab

For Qatar, Kuwait, Bahrain, and Oman, ASUS leverages authorized local distributors to manage warranty intake. Check the regional ASUS portal to find the exact partner showroom closest to you.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
